Conditional Strategy
A strategy that individuals adopt based on the specific conditions or circumstances they face, allowing for flexibility in behavior to maximize survival or reproductive success.
Bluegill
A species of freshwater fish known for its distinctive blue coloring on the gill and face, popular with anglers and found in many North American waters.
Territorial Males
Male individuals that defend a specific area against intruders, often to secure resources or mating opportunities.
Paracerceis Sculpta
A species of isopod known for its complex mating systems and sexual dimorphism.
